Polish ski jumper Kacper Tomasiak to debut in summer Grand Prix

Nineteen‑year‑old Olympic medalist Kacper Tomasiak confirmed he will compete in the first summer Grand Prix events in Wiśle on 1‑2 August. He entered the summer season after winning the International Memorial of Olympians Józef Przybyła in Szczyrk, beating rivals Paweł Wąsek and Kamil Waszek. Tomasiak said his schedule will be adjusted based on form and training conditions, and that the winter season remains his primary focus. He also noted the support of new Polish Ski Association coordinator Stefan Horngacher, describing him as a reliable source of advice and assistance.

Tomasiak acknowledged the psychological strain following his recent fall in Vikersund, but said he recovered during the off‑season and feels rested for the upcoming summer competitions.
